## Authentication

Hey plugin folks! To call the Ladlefold scaling engine from your plugin, you'll need to authenticate against our internal conversion service — it handles all the unit math so you don't have to. Pass the key in the request header on every call. For sandbox testing, use the key below.

app token of tagug-hahaf = kto2_9v

Minutes — Management Meeting, Supplier Contract Renewal

Attendees: D. Kellaway, M. Orsini, T. Varga.

The renewal of the Fenwright Components agreement was reviewed in detail. Terms include a two-year extension with a 3% annual cap on price increases and revised delivery penalties. Finance is to model cash-flow impact before signature, targeted for month-end. Legal review is underway. The committee agreed the following point must not leave this circulation.

management briefing: Only 33 of the 504 pilot accounts renewed Holox, so a churn review is set for August 1. Fenysix Logistics is in early talks to buy Zoroxix Group for about $459.9 million.

Subject: Planner cut-over complete — Garnet DB cluster

Summing up last night's work: we cut the Garnet cluster over to the v9 query planner after the regression in v8.4 caused join reordering to blow up nightly reporting jobs. The rollout went cleanly; p95 latency is back to pre-regression levels and the two worst queries now use index scans again. Rollback is still possible for 72 hours via the feature flag. If anything pages overnight, check the planner settings first — the active values are listed below.

service settings:
[istael]
team = gilath
access_code = ac_468cdf
owner = casdor.gilox
host = istael.kelviforge.internal
port = 5432
peer = quenwyn.braskworks.corp
salt = 6678df32
pin = 7400